Angry NDC foot soldiers Beat up DCE

The Upper Manya Krobo District Chief Executive (DCE), Joseph Tetteh Angmor and the constituency organizer of the National Democratic Congress (NDC), Ebenezer Kwabitey, were allegedly given the beatings of their lives on Monday when they went to a town in the district to restrain the youth from digging trenches across the main Koforidua-Asesewa road.

The youth, who are said to be mostly sympathizers of the ruling NDC, popularly known as foot-soldiers, decided to teach the DCE and his organizer a bitter lesson, after Mr. Angmor went there to ask them to stop the illegal digging. According to the youth, the digging was to help slow down speeding vehicles plying the road, after a private motorist ran into some school children.

The DCE was seen on Tuesday October 5, at Koforidua with a puffed face and blood-shot eyes, which confirmed the attack by the NDC foot-soldiers. The incident happened around 4pm at Mensah Dawa, a farming community near the district capital, Asesewa. According to Daily Guide sources, the DCE also suffered the beatings because government had allegedly neglected the town.

The youth of the town said the DCE brought himself at the right time because they had persistently asked for speed ramps in the town to slow down speeding vehicles but their request had fallen on deaf ears. Sources told Daily Guide that when the DCE arrived at the scene, he tried to let the youth know that their action was illegal but his intervention incensed them the more.

The angry youth therefore rushed on him and physically attacked him. He was alleged to have been beaten severely until he managed to escape into his car, leaving behind some of the party executives who had accompanied him to the scene.

When the DCE left, the angry youth visited their anger and frustrations on the constituency organizer who was also given serious beatings until a Good Samaritan came to his aid. The area manager of Plan Ghana in the district, one Mr. Appiah, also became a target of the youth’s anger after he tried to question the rationale behind their action when he got to the scene in his car. The angry foot-soldiers were said to have beaten the man mercilessly, leading to the loss of one of teeth. The Plan Ghana man is said to be on admission at a hospital.

When the DCE was contacted on phone yesterday, he told Daily Guide that it was not true that he was attacked. “I heard of the incident and the illegal digging of the trenches across the road but the youth looked very incensed and aggressive so I quickly left the place to avoid any problem,” the DCE said.

He however confirmed that he left behind the constituency organizer who was assaulted by the youth.He told Daily Guide that the situation was terrible and the youth were uncontrollable so he reported the incident to the police who, according to him, had arrested one person in connection with the incident.

The DCE attended the national best teacher’s awards on Tuesday October 5 at Koforidua with a swollen face and red-shot eyes. He was seen sitting quietly among the dignitaries and after the ceremony, friends sympathized with him for the ordeal he suffered at the hands of angry youth.

At the residence of the regional minister, where a reception was held for the award winners and invited guests, he was also heard explaining his ordeal on phone to a friend. The Upper Manya Krobo area is a known stronghold of the ruling NDC and the youth there are said to be very disappointed with how the government is handling development issues there.
